Abstract
The treatment of oligodontia is a minimally invasive method to preserve the remaining deciduous teeth and orthodontic space closure. However, it is difficult to obtain esthetic satisfaction, and longterm prognosis can lead to various problems such as root resorption and caries. With other treatment methods, after extraction of the deciduous teeth, the implants can be placed on the partial edentulous area and the prosthesis can be restored. In this case, through the co-work with pediatrics, orthodontics, prosthodontics, and oral surgery, the treatment is established and we achieved an esthetically and functionally satisfying outcome.
